Pudhu Vasantham (transl. New Spring) is a 2023 Indian Tamil-language television series that premiered on 26 June 2023 on Sun TV and streams digitally on Sun NXT.[3] It stars Soniya Suresh and Shyam Ji. The show was directed by R. Karthikeyan and produced by M. Paramesh under the banner of Peacock Studios and Sun Entertainment.

Production
Development
In late May 2023, the series was announced by Sun Entertainment, highlighting the issue of joint family.[4] The first promo of the series was released on 14 June 2023 and featured the female lead.[5]
Casting
Shyam Ji was cast as the protagonist Velu, by making this his first lead role. Actress Gowthami Vembunatham was cast as Velu's mother Karpagam.[6]
In July 2023, actress Shanthi Williams and Vaishnavi Nayak were signed.[7]
Release
The show started airing on Sun TV on 26 June 2023 on Monday to Saturday.[8]
